Shares of South Africa's Kumba Iron Ore, a unit of Anglo American, extend Friday's brisk gains on the back of data that eased concerns of an economic hard landing in China.

Kumba shares at 10:40 SA time were up 1.33 percent to 543.48 rand, adding to Friday's gains of 2 percent as it rebounds from a 5-week trough hit last week in part on jitters about China which dragged down resource stocks across the board.

China on Friday reported that second-quarter gross domestic product grew 7.6 percent from a year earlier, in line with expectations. After two interest rate cuts in less than a month, many market watchers had been bracing for a weaker reading. - Reuters
